Themata.AI
Themata.AI

Popular tags:

#developer-tools#ai-agents#llms#claude#ai-ethics#code-generation#openai#ai-safety#discussion#anthropic

AI is changing the world. Don't stay behind. Clear summaries, community insight, delivered without the noise. Subscribe to never miss a beat.

© 2026 Themata.AI • All Rights Reserved

Privacy

|

Cookies

|

Contact
iotwireless-communicationrisc-vsmart-devices

ESP32-S31

ESP32-S31 Dual-Core RISC-V + Multi-Protocol SoC

espressif.com

June 3, 2026

2 min read

🔥🔥🔥🔥🔥

60/100

Summary

ESP32-S31 features a dual-core RISC-V architecture and supports both wireless and wired connectivity. It includes 2.4 GHz Wi-Fi 6, IEEE 802.15.4 for Thread and Zigbee, and Bluetooth 5.4 for LE Audio, Direction Finding, and Bluetooth Mesh 1.1.

Key Takeaways

  • ESP32-S31 features dual-core 32-bit RISC-V architecture running at 320 MHz, offering 6.86 CoreMark/MHz processing performance and 60 GPIOs for design flexibility.
  • The SoC supports multiple connectivity options including Wi-Fi 6, Bluetooth 5.4 LE Audio, and 1000 Mbps Ethernet, making it suitable for IoT applications.
  • ESP32-S31 includes advanced multimedia capabilities with a DVP camera interface, LCD support, and hardware accelerators for efficient image processing.
  • The device incorporates robust hardware-based security features, including TRNG, secure boot, and cryptographic accelerators for enhanced application security.
Read original article

Community Sentiment

Mixed

Positives

  • The introduction of RISC-V cores simplifies embedded systems development, enhancing accessibility for developers by eliminating the need for cumbersome proprietary toolchains.
  • The ESP32-S31's dual-core architecture and wireless capabilities position it as a strong option for low-volume designs, offering a balance of performance and ease of implementation.
  • Having both WiFi and wired ethernet on the same chip is a significant advantage, catering to diverse connectivity needs in embedded applications.

Concerns

  • The lack of hardware floating point support may limit the performance of certain applications, particularly those requiring complex calculations.
  • Concerns about the ESP32-S31's capability to handle demanding AI workloads arise, as its dual-core 320MHz architecture may struggle with more intensive models like vision tasks.